1

Я знаю, что могу создавать отчеты в формате PDF с помощью службы SQL Reporting Service (даже SQL Express может это сделать), и я могу делать документы Word с выпуском SQL Developer. Поскольку мой dev-блок является SQL Developer, и мой сайт использует SQL Express (я знаю, это далеко не идеальный вариант). Я хотел бы знать, может ли служба отчетов, включенная в SQL Express, генерировать документы Word в качестве вывода.Может ли SQL Express Reporting Services генерировать документы Word из RDL

Любой, у кого есть опыт работы с этим?

ответ

2

Если у вас нет существующих отчетов, которые должны отображаться в формате Word, то Open XML Format SDK может быть лучшим выбором, чем Reporting Services (который, как я думаю, не может сделать так или иначе, по крайней мере, в SQL 2005).

Преимущества: нет необходимости в установке Office, ничего не нужно устанавливать, кроме SDK, нет служб Reporting Services.

Edit:

2008 делает визуализации Слова и I did not read anything о не все форматы поддерживаются в издании Express. Другой вариант с легким весом может представлять собой средство просмотра отчетов 2008 года, которое, по-видимому, также может отображать документы Word.

1

Я сомневаюсь, что сам SQL Server Express может это сделать, но вы можете определенно приобрести коммерческий инструмент для этого. Например, посмотрите, например, Aspose Words.NET.

0

Мы использовали Aspose в производственных системах, которые требовали, чтобы окончательные документы были отформатированы на корейском языке. Оно работало завораживающе.

2

Я запускаю SQL Server 2008R2 с установленным 2007 Office System Driver. Я могу импортировать из xls и создавать отчеты, которые выводятся в слово без установки офиса или оплаты для Aspose. Если вы хотите создавать отчеты rdl из текстовых документов, это то, где Aspose делает свои деньги.

 Смежные вопросы

  • Нет связанных вопросов^_^